Unlocking Potential: A Guide to Choosing Montessori Toys for Toddlers
A toddler's curiosity knows no bounds. Their little hands are always reaching out, eager to explore the world around them. Choosing the right toys can positively impact their development, and Montessori toys are designed with this in mind. These distinct toys focus on real-world activities that foster independence, problem-solving skills, and a love of learning.
When selecting Montessori toys for your toddler, consider their current interests. Do they like building things? Discovering patterns? Playing with textural materials? A well-chosen toy can engage your toddler's imagination and lead their learning journey in a valuable way.
Here are some crucial things to look for when choosing Montessori toys:
- Basic design that allows for open-ended play
- Durable construction that can withstand rough handling
- Natural materials that are safe for your child
- Toys that stimulate creativity, problem-solving, and fine motor skills
By choosing Montessori toys, you're providing your toddler with a gift to learn and grow through play.

Building Little Hands: Toys that Develop Fine Motor Skills
Fine motor skills are crucial for little ones as they grow. These skills involve the movement of small muscles in the hands and fingers, which permit them to perform tasks like drawing, buttoning buttons, and using toys.
Toys that engage fine motor skills can be really helpful in promoting their development. Here are a few ideas:
- Lego: These classic toys provide opportunities to grasp, stack, and create.
- Modeling Clay: Squishing, rolling, and shaping playdough strengthens those small hand muscles.
- Puzzles: Completing a puzzle requires patience and fine motor dexterity.
- Beading: Threading beads onto string or wire helps with finger control.
